Application of quasi-static method of moments for the design ofOC-192 and OC-768 fiber optic integrated circuits
Huang, C.-W.P.; Jian-Wen Bao; Dwarakanath, N.; Al-Kuran, S.
Radio Frequency Integrated Circuits (RFIC) Symposium, 2002 IEEE
Volume , Issue , 2002 Page(s):97 - 100
Digital Object Identifier 10.1109/RFIC.2002.1011932
Summary:A novel global layout modeling technique based on a quasi-static
method of moments (MoM) analysis for the design of 10 and 40 Gbit/sec
fiber optic integrated circuits is presented. Theory of the quasi-static
MoM technique is reviewed and validated for millimeter wave
applications. This technique enables rigorous circuit/layout
co-simulation with minimum computational resources compared with
traditional electromagnetic solvers. Excellent agreement between
simulated and measured results is found in both time and frequency
domains
